Updating the fi rmware
IMPORTANT: To update the  rmware,  rst format
your SD card using the IC-7300. (p. 8-3) Then copy
the downloaded  rmware data from your PC to the
SD card. (p. 8-4)
CAUTION:
NEVER turn OFF the transceiver while
updating the  rmware.
If you turn OFF the transceiver, or if a power failure
occurs while updating, the transceiver  rmware will be
damaged and you will have to send the transceiver
back to the nearest Icom distributor for repair.
This type of repair is out of warranty, even if the
transceiver warranty period is still valid.
TIP: BE SURE to unzip the downloaded  le. See
“Unzipping the  rmware  le (p. 15-4)” for details.
1. Copy the downloaded firmware data into the
IC-7300 folder on an SD card or a USB flash drive.
2. Insert the SD card into the transceiver's
[SD CARD] slot.
3. On the Set mode menu screen, display the
SD CARD screen.
MENU
» SET > SD card
4. Select “Firmware Update.
The  rmware update agreement screen is displayed.
5. Touch [Ù] or [Ú] to scroll the screen.
L Carefully read all the displayed precautions.
6. After you read and agree with all the precautions,
touch [YES].
The  le select screen is displayed.
L When you want to cancel the updating, touch [NO].
7. Touch the Firmware (Example: 7300_101).
The  nal con rmation screen is displayed.
L Carefully read all the displayed precations.
8. After you read and agree with all the precautions,
touch [YES] for 1 second.
The updating starts.
L If you want to cancel the updating, touch [NO].
